We're looking for talented and driven AI/ML Engineers to join our dynamic team and help us deliver scalable, impactful products that solve real-world problems.Role OverviewWe are seeking a passionate and skilled AI/ML Engineer to develop, implement, and optimize machine learning models and AI-driven solutions.
You will be a key player in our team, contributing to designing state-of-the-art systems that drive automation and decision-making.Key ResponsibilitiesModel Development: Design, develop, and deploy machine learning models using a variety of algorithms (e.g., supervised, unsupervised, reinforcement learning).
Data Processing: Clean, preprocess, and transform data to ensure high-quality input for models.Collaborate: Work closely with data scientists, software engineers, and product managers to understand requirements and deliver scalable solutions.Optimization: Continuously test and optimize models for performance, accuracy, and scalability.Research and Innovation: Stay up to date with the latest AI/ML research and apply new techniques and tools to improve system performance.Integration: Integrate AI/ML models into production environments and work with cloud technologies such as AWS, Google Cloud, or Azure.Documentation: Maintain clear documentation on model architecture, testing procedures, and results.Skills And QualificationsEducation: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Mathematics, or a related field (PhD is a plus).
Experience: Minimum of 5 years of hands-on experience in AI/ML model development and deployment.Technical Skills:Strong knowledge of machine learning frameworks (TensorFlow, PyTorch, Keras, etc.).
Expertise in programming languages such as Python, R, or Java.Experience with big data technologies like Spark or Hadoop.Familiarity with c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, Azure).
Knowledge of algorithms, data structures, and model optimization.Analytical Skills: Ability to analyze large datasets, draw insights, and make data-driven decisions.Problem Solving: Strong critical thinking and problem-solving abilities.Collaboration: Excellent communication skills to work in a cross-functional team.How To ApplyIf you're excited about building the future of AI/ML and want to be part of a forward-thinking team, please submit your resume to ****** We can't wait to hear from you!
